Training and Development Officer - Adult Services

 

Pay rate - £30.53 Umbrella

 

18.5 hours

 

City of Cardiff Council 

 

In conjunction with the Training Manager, contribute to employee development in accordance with the principles of the Social Care Wales Workforce Development Programme, that seeks to promote competent and qualified workers in Social Care.

To support the delivery of quality student social worker practice based learning opportunities to meet Local Authority hosting requirements.
